    Re: Your Favourite Apistogramma!

    Ap. bitaeniata localities don't strictly matter, you can get variations on finnage and colour from all localities, though some rivers do seem to be more steered towards certain colour variants

    As for favourite apistos, Ap. bitaeniata is my all-time favourite. Ap. elizabethae used to be a favourite of mine too. Lately, I've become interested in the Ap. iniridae family (including e.g. rotkeil and uapesi) for their awesome finnage
